Discovering Plant Swaps

If you're looking to expand your indoor garden without spending a fortune, plant swaps are a fantastic option! These community events allow plant lovers to exchange cuttings or whole plants, and you might just find a beautiful Parlor Palm - Chamaedorea Elegans Plant to take home.

The Joy of Trading

At plant swaps, you'll meet like-minded individuals who share your passion for greenery. It's not just about acquiring new plants; it's also about sharing knowledge and tips. Whether you're a novice or a seasoned gardener, you can learn a lot from others. Plus, you can share your own experiences — who knows, you might even help someone else with their Parlor Palm care!

What to Bring

When attending a plant swap, make sure to bring healthy plants or cuttings to trade. Remember, the goal is to make the exchange beneficial for everyone involved. If you have some extra pots or tools, those can be great additions to the swap too. Just be sure that all plants are disease-free and well cared for, as this will ensure a successful swap!

Finding Local Plant Swaps

To find local plant swaps, check community bulletin boards, social media groups, or gardening clubs. Many gardeners post about upcoming events, making it easier for you to connect with others in your area. Joining these groups can also lead to more opportunities for future trades and tips on how to care for your new plants.
